mikkokut/prismic-laravel

将Prismic PHP开发套件与Laravel集成。

v1.0.0 2017-05-20 15:31 UTC

This package is not auto-updated.

Last update: 2020-09-19 05:51:57 UTC


README

Build Status

Laravel对Prismic PHP开发套件的集成。

Prismic 为您的所有网站和应用程序提供一个 CMS 后端。

设置

要将此软件包添加到您的 composer.json 并安装它,请执行以下命令

php composer require mikkokut/prismic-laravel

将服务提供者添加到 config/app.php 中的 providers 数组

'providers' => [
    MikkoKut\PrismicLaravel\PrismicServiceProvider::class,
],

将外观添加到 config/app.php 中的 aliases 数组

'aliases' => [
    'Prismic' => MikkoKut\PrismicLaravel\Facades\Prismic::class,
],

配置

发布配置文件

php artisan vendor:publish"

这将prismic.php添加到您的 /config 文件夹。接下来,打开该文件并设置凭据。

用法

该软件包仅初始化Prismic php-kit包中的 Api 类。您可以使用 Api 中的所有公共方法,使用 Prismic 外观。

例如:获取单个

$type = 'frontpage';
$options = [];
$key = 'frontpage.title';

$document = \Prismic::getSingle($type, $options);
echo $document->getText($key);

可用方法

参考 php-kit

许可

版权所有 (c) 2017 Mikko Kutilainen。代码在MIT许可下发布。